Today, we had breakfast with Tami and Martina and then we took Tami to the Hauptbahnhof to go back to Marburg and his University to study. Martina took us to Herkules and Mom and I walked down to Loewenburg.
We got a little bit lost finding Loewenburg, but we managed to find it. Martina was waiting for us and we went on a tour in the Loewenburg Schloss and saw where the msitress of one of the kings lived with their 13 children. It was very fascinating. Martina had to translate as the tour is only in German.
After this, we drove down to Wilhelmshoehe Schloss and we went through the small museum that shows the old rooms. This is the castle where Napoleon's brother ruled from (he was called the Koenig Lustigen (the funny king)...apparently because all he could say in German was Morgen sind lustig).
We came back to Martina's and had Maultaschen for supper with some bratwurst (I told you I would get as much in as I could!!!). Then we drove to where I went to CSSG for class to show my Mom and then Martina drove us out to Hannover-Münden where the two rivers meet and turn into a new river before it goes out to the sea.
